Release date is always one day before the one I entered when i "Saved as..." a file
Hi, I have Subler set to create a title file with the release date+name in preferences.
As soon as I “Save as…” my file, it creates the file with a title with the wrong date (always one day before the one I added in the metadada).
It’s kinda annoying cause all the efforts to add the correct dates fail as the title won’t reflect the right one.
I tried to use “purchase date” instead … and it works correctly. The right date is right in the title.
So this is note cause I enter the date in a bad way.
There’s something buggy about “Release date” always being wrong when I save a file (every time, then!).
And setting title file created by Subler to make it more easily friendly ruin the pleasure as it bugs with every release date.
